Contituent of a c p u
It consists of an arithmetic and logic unit (ALU), a control unit, and various registers. The CPU is often simply referred to as the processor. The ALU performs arithmetic operations, logic operations, and related operations, according to the program instructions.

Windows Vista is a major release of the Windows NT operating system developed by Microsoft. It was the direct successor to Windows XP, which was released five years before, at the time being the longest time span between successive releases of Microsoft Windows desktop operating systems. Development was completed on November 8, 2006, and over the following three months, it was released in stages to computer hardware and software manufacturers, business customers and retail channels. On January 30, 2007, it was released internationally and was made available for purchase and download from the Windows Marketplace; it is the first release of Windows to be made available through a digital distribution platform.

The drawing toolbar, a feature in Microsoft Word, is a collection of many tools to draw and colour shapes, add text effects, create text boxes, and add graphics with colours within a Word document. In addition, users could choose from pre-drawn shapes, add clip art or draw shapes as desired.

A network packet is a small amount of data sent over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ol (TCP/IP) networks. A packet is the unit of data routed between an origin and a destination on the internet or other packet-switched network — or networks that ship data around in small packets.
